McGee Heads into Season Championship Race with Steam Written By: H7 Racing Team Galesburg, Illinois (August 29, 2007) -- The points season is quickly coming to an end for Dean McGee and after missing some races, he still lands a pair of top 10’s for points at 34 Raceway in West Burlington, Iowa and Lee County Speedway in Donnellson, Iowa. Lee County Speedway's Season Championship was supposed to be held on August 17th, but due to the amount of rain that was received last week, the race was cancelled. At the time, McGee was only 11 points out of the top 5, but the cancellation held them to 8th in the 2007 Point Standings. As for 34 Raceway, McGee will be starting the Season Championship A-Main in the 6th spot, sitting 15 points out of the top 5. The 6th place start will be the highest start for McGee all year long, due to his high point average that he has accumulated throughout the year. Strong finishes have parked McGee no higher than the 10th starting spot throughout the whole year, so this will be a nice change starting towards the front. The 34 Raceway Season Championship will be decided in the A-Main as Rich Smith holds a 1 point advantage over defending Track Champion Billy Roberts as they do battle for the 2007 Crown.
